Salman Khan Eyes Two-Part Historical Epic with Farhan Akhtar Amid Busy Shooting Schedule

Salman Khan is reportedly in early talks with actor‑filmmaker Farhan Akhtar to develop a two‑part historical action drama that could become the biggest release of the star’s career.

The discussions are unfolding while Khan is already filming an untitled project with director Vamshi Paidipally and is set to begin work on an action‑comedy with Raj & DK in late 2026.

A report by Pinkvilla cites a source close to the development who said Khan and Akhtar have met regularly over the past month to explore the possibility of a collaboration. The source added that the conversations remain in a preliminary stage and have not yet reached a formal agreement. If the project moves forward, production is expected to start in the summer of 2027 and will be produced by Excel Entertainment, the company founded by Akhtar and Ritesh Sidhwani.

The proposed epic is described as a grand period action drama that will span two films. The storyline is said to revolve around a celebrated figure in Indian history, though the exact subject has not been disclosed. The scale of the production, the involvement of Khan and Akhtar, and the two‑part format have led industry observers to label it one of the most ambitious projects in Khan’s filmography.

Khan’s current slate is already full. He has confirmed that he will begin shooting the untitled Hindi film directed by Vamshi Paidipally in April 2026. The project, which also stars Nayanthara in a leading role, is expected to be a pan‑India action entertainer. In addition, Khan is slated to start filming the Raj & DK action‑comedy in October 2026. The duo’s project is described as a blend of action and humor, centering on a retiring superhero, and is expected to be released in 2027.

A separate collaboration with director Apoorva Lakhia, titled Maatrubhumi: May War Rest In Peace, remains in limbo with no official update on its production timeline.

Farhan Akhtar’s background lends credibility to the proposed epic. He co‑founded Excel Entertainment in 1999 and has directed, produced, and acted in commercially successful films such as Dil Chahta Hai, Don, and Bhaag Milkha Bhaag. Akhtar’s experience with large‑scale productions and his partnership with Khan could bring a fresh perspective to the historical genre.

Industry analysts note that a two‑part period drama featuring Khan would tap into the growing appetite for epic storytelling in Indian cinema. The project’s potential budget, the star power of Khan, and Akhtar’s track record suggest that the film could compete with international blockbusters in terms of scale and marketing.

At present, the project remains in the discussion phase. No script has been finalized, and no official announcement has been made by either Khan or Akhtar. Production is expected to start in summer 2027 if the parties agree on the terms.
